No. 100 Squadron RAF

Encyclopedia : N : NO : NO1 : No. 100 Squadron RAF


No 100 Squadron of the Royal Air Force is based at RAF Leeming in North Yorkshire, UK, and operates the Hawker-Siddeley Hawk.

History

No. 100 was the first RAF squadron formed for night bombing. It was formed at Hingham in 1917 and then went to France. It was part of the Independent Force used for the strategic bombing of Germany with Handley Page 0/400 heavy bombers.
